What to Check Before Registration
A polished homepage is not enough to establish trust. Before entering personal details, confirm that the casino explains its operator, applicable licence, terms of service, privacy policy, and age restrictions. These details should be easy to find, written clearly, and consistent across the website.
Account creation should also be straightforward without requesting unnecessary information at the initial stage. Players may later need to complete identity verification, especially before a first withdrawal. A transparent explanation of accepted documents and expected processing times can prevent avoidable delays.
- Review the licensing and ownership information.
- Read bonus terms before accepting an offer.
- Check whether your preferred currency and payment method are supported.
- Look for deposit limits, cooling-off options, and self-exclusion tools.
- Test customer support with a simple question before making a deposit.
Casino Games and Software Quality
A strong lobby should make discovery easy. Categories for slots, table games, live dealer titles, jackpots, and new releases help players find suitable options without endless scrolling. Search, favourites, and recently played sections are particularly useful on mobile devices.
Game quality depends on more than visual presentation. Reputable casinos usually work with recognised software studios and provide information about return-to-player percentages, game rules, volatility, and bonus features. Players should treat these figures as statistical information, not as a promise of a particular result.
| Area | What to evaluate |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Game selection | Slots, tables, live games, and progressive jackpots | Shows whether the lobby suits different preferences |
| Mobile experience | Responsive layout, stable loading, and readable menus | Supports play across phones and tablets |
| Fairness information | RTP details, rules, and recognised providers | Helps players make informed choices |
| Promotions | Wagering, expiry, maximum wins, and game restrictions | Reveals the real value of an advertised bonus |
Bonuses: Value Depends on the Terms
Welcome packages can increase an initial bankroll, but the headline amount rarely tells the whole story. A useful comparison includes the qualifying deposit, wagering multiplier, maximum eligible stake, minimum odds for sportsbook promotions where relevant, restricted games, and the deadline for completing requirements.
Free spins may apply only to selected titles, while cashback can include weekly caps or minimum loss thresholds. Some bonuses are automatically attached to an account, whereas others require activation. Players who prefer flexibility should check whether declining a promotion is possible, since bonus balances can sometimes affect withdrawal eligibility.
Payments, Withdrawals, and Customer Care
Banking should be evaluated from both directions: depositing and withdrawing. A casino may support cards, bank transfers, electronic wallets, or alternative payment services, but availability can vary by country and verification status. The cashier should state minimum and maximum limits, fees, and estimated processing times.
Withdrawal policies deserve particular attention. Some operators review transactions manually, and the first payout may take longer because of identity checks. Reliable support should provide useful answers through live chat, email, or another accessible channel. Generic replies and unclear escalation procedures are warning signs when money is involved.
Responsible Play and Final Assessment
Online casino entertainment should remain within a planned budget. Set a deposit limit before playing, avoid chasing losses, and take breaks when sessions become stressful. Strong platforms make these controls visible and allow customers to request time-outs, permanent exclusion, or account restrictions.
